Definition

Noun is a word that refers to a person, (such as Ann or doctor), a place (such as Paris or city) or a thing, a quality or an activity (such as plant, sorrow or tennis)- (Oxford Advanced Genie).

Categories of Noun

i) Common Noun

- a word such as table, cat, or sea, that refers to an object or a thing but is not the name of a particular person, place or thing (Oxford Advanced Genie).

e.g. palace, house, restroom, car, child, cousin

ii) Abstract Noun

- a noun, for example goodness or freedom, that refers to an idea or a general quality, not to a physical object. (Oxford Advanced Genie)

- a noun that refers to something intangible, a concept or an idea.

iii) Proper Noun

- a word that is the name of a person, a place, an institution, etc. and is written with a capital letter. (Oxford Advanced Genie)

e.g. Houses of Parliament, Italy, The States, Tom, Mrs. Muriyama.
